Description Monroe Capital is searching for candidates to join its investment team in the Chicago office for a role underwriting and managing investments for Monroe’s private credit funds. The candidate will work as part of a team underwriting investment opportunities for various Monroe Capital funds as well as managing existing portfolio investments. Key Responsibilities Analyze potential investment opportunities via review of offering materials, industry research, financial statement analysis and modeling, etc. Prepare investment committee memos for formal investment approval process and present potential transactions to investment committee. Interface with investment bankers, private equity firms, third-party due diligence providers, external research resources, and other lending professionals as part of the underwriting and due diligence process. Participate in review of legal terms and documentation on individual transactions. Manage portfolio of syndicated and club loan investments, including performing ongoing due diligence, monitoring of portfolio companies, and communicating updates to investment committee. Prepare memos summarizing amendment transactions for portfolio deals. Research and stay informed on changing dynamics in healthcare including key regulatory changes. About Monroe Capital Monroe Capital LLC (“Monroe”) is a premier asset management firm specializing in private credit markets across various strategies, including direct lending, technology finance, venture debt, alternative credit solutions, structured credit, real estate and equity. Since 2004, the firm has been successfully providing capital solutions to clients in the U.S. and Canada. Monroe prides itself on being a value-added and user-friendly partner to business owners, management, and both private equity and independent sponsors. Monroe’s platform offers a wide variety of investment products for both institutional and high net worth investors with a focus on generating high quality “alpha” returns irrespective of business or economic cycles. The firm is headquartered in Chicago and has 12 locations throughout the United States, Middle East, Asia and Australia.
